
The Butthole Surfers were one of the most audaciously experimental acts to emerge from the American underground, and Rembrandt Pussyhorse stands as a landmark in their catalog. Released in 1986, this album pushed deep into psychedelic, noise, and experimental rock territory, showcasing the band's fearless approach to sound and their knack for gleeful sonic chaos.
Rembrandt Pussyhorse captures a band operating at the fringes of what rock music could be, blending dissonance, dark humor, and raw energy into something genuinely unlike anything else of its era. Decades on, the album remains a cornerstone of alternative and experimental rock, making this Matador reissue a worthy addition to any serious record collection.
